Shuttle Time is Badminton Ireland’s newest coaching program

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

With the new badminton season approaching what better time to get your foot on the coaching ladder or simply improve your understanding of the game.

Shuttle Time is Badminton Ireland’s newest coaching program consisting of:

• 92 videos

• 32 lesson plans

• 8 hour practical course

The next course in your area is taking place in Offaly on the 17th September.

Members can take the course at a discounted price of 55 euros.
